Add 35/25 and 25/18
1st number: 1 10/25, 2nd number: 1 7/18
35/25 + 25/18 is 251/90.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 25 and 18 is 450
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 450 - For the 1st fraction, since 25 × 18 = 450,
35/25 = 35 × 18/25 × 18 = 630/450 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 18 × 25 = 450,
25/18 = 25 × 25/18 × 25 = 625/450 - Add the two like fractions:
630/450 + 625/450 = 630 + 625/450 = 1255/450 - 1255/450 simplified gives 251/90
- So, 35/25 + 25/18 = 251/90
